How they compare
Estonia currently reports 256 Million euro against 234 Million euro in Latvia, a difference of 22 Million euro.
That makes Estonia's figure about 1.1 times Latvia's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 19 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Latvia ahead.
Estonia ranks 29th and Latvia ranks 31st of 37 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Estonia averaged higher in 1 and Latvia in 2.
